Digg.com is Back: The Reboot We Didn’t Know We Needed

Digg, the iconic social and link-sharing platform that once held the title of “the homepage of the internet,” is making a triumphant return — and this time, it’s aiming for something bigger, better, and more community-driven, with a heavy reliance on AI technology.

The man behind the comeback, Kevin Rose (Digg’s founder) has teamed up with other notable tech figures, including Reddit co-founder Alexis Ohanian, to reimagine a space that once defined early internet culture.

In a remarkable turn of events, Rose and a group of collaborators — including product executive Justin Mezzell and Blogger/Twitter cofounder Ev Williams — have acquired the Digg.com domain and assets from Money Group.

Established in 2004, Digg allowed users to “digg” or “bury” content, influencing the visibility of stories across the internet. At its peak, it attracted around 40 million monthly users. However, after being sold and undergoing various transformations, the platform’s prominence waned.

The ultimate vision? To bring back the site with a renewed focus on AI-driven content curation and to build a social platform focused on community-first engagement, powered by cutting-edge artificial intelligence.

Justin Mezzell, formerly of Google and Facebook, has been appointed as CEO. The revitalized Digg will emphasize meaningful interactions, moving away from algorithms that often amplify outrage. 

AI will play a pivotal role in managing operational tasks, allowing human moderators to focus on nurturing community dynamics. The platform will also introduce nuanced content moderation strategies, adjusting post visibility based on community standards rather than implementing outright bans. ​

The new Digg is set to launch in the coming weeks, accessible via both website and mobile app. Users can sign up on the Digg website to receive early access invitations as the platform re-enters the competitive social media landscape
